Leather Heads

Taryn's Wreckreation Guide: WOODSHED plays my hometown Friday night!

Three of my FAVORITE dudes in the world make up one of my FAVORITE local bands, and I'm pretty much FREAKING OUT that WOODSHED is playing in my hometown of Stanwood Friday night. In the past, I've referred to them as what would happen if Alice In Chains and Mastodon had a baby. I think you should...
Read More